    Polygala jacobii Chandrab., Bull. Bot. Surv. India 9: 288 1968. (syn: Polygala dunnii Panigrahi); India (Maharashtra, Karnataka, Tamil Nadu, Kerala), Sri Lanka as per Catalogue of Life; Perennial herbs, about 10-50 cm tall. Stems slender, erect or decumbent, slightly grooved, pubescent, many raising many from a woody rootstock. Leaves simple,…
